Rumah  >  Artikel  >  Java  >  Bagaimanakah kita boleh menukar JSONArray kepada tatasusunan String di Jawa?

Bagaimanakah kita boleh menukar JSONArray kepada tatasusunan String di Jawa?

王林
王林ke hadapan
2023-08-26 15:45:132924semak imbas

Bagaimanakah kita boleh menukar JSONArray kepada tatasusunan String di Jawa?

JSON ialah salah satu format pertukaran data yang digunakan secara meluas. Ia adalah ringan dan bahasabebas. JSONArray boleh menghuraikan teks dalam rentetan untuk menjana objek seperti vektor dan menyokong antara muka java.util.List .

Kita boleh Tukar JSONArray kepada String Array

Contoh

import org.json.*;
import java.util.*;
public class JsonArraytoStringArrayTest {
   public static void main(String[] args) {
      JSONArray jsonArray = new JSONArray();
      jsonArray.put("INDIA ");
      jsonArray.put("AUSTRALIA ");
      jsonArray.put("SOUTH AFRICA ");
      jsonArray.put("ENGLAND ");
      jsonArray.put("NEWZEALAND ");
      List<String> list = new ArrayList<String>();
      for(int i=0; i < jsonArray.length(); i++) {
         list.add(jsonArray.getString(i));
      }
      System.out.print("JSONArray: " + jsonArray);
      System.out.print("\n");
      String[] stringArray = list.toArray(new String[list.size()]);
      System.out.print("String Array: ");
      for(String str : stringArray) {
         System.out.print(str);
      }
   }
}

Output

JSONArray: ["INDIA ","AUSTRALIA ","SOUTH AFRICA ","ENGLAND ","NEWZEALAND "]
String Array: INDIA AUSTRALIA SOUTH AFRICA ENGLAND NEWZEALAND<strong>
</strong>
dalam contoh di bawah

Atas ialah kandungan terperinci Bagaimanakah kita boleh menukar JSONArray kepada tatasusunan String di Jawa?.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!

Kenyataan:
Artikel ini dikembalikan pada:tutorialspoint.com. Jika ada pelanggaran, sila hubungi admin@php.cn Padam